"Climate patterns that disrupt ecosystem processes are common and often critical components in the natural cycle of events. Although the Columbia River Basin is not known for extreme climate events (like hurricanes, tornados, intense lightening, or severe drought) many climatic features that are ordinary to the Basin (like summer cold fronts fanning wildfires or rain-on-snow floods) cause significant disruption of ecosystem processes. This report summarizes several aspects of climate that affect disturbance patterns in the Columbia River Basin."--Leaf 1.
